Innisfail is emerging as a hub for clean energy and climate innovation, supported by strong municipal leadership, community alignment, and access to Alberta’s established energy infrastructure.
The community’s momentum is anchored by the Innisfail Energy Hub, a locally driven initiative that fosters collaboration and practical dialogue around energy transition. Tangible outcomes include a large-scale solar installation on municipal land and additional sites earmarked for future clean-energy development.
Innisfail is also home to Deep Sky Alpha, North America’s first operational carbon-removal innovation and commercialization centre. Leveraging Alberta’s carbon capture, utilization, and storage infrastructure, Deep Sky Alpha positions Innisfail as a global testbed for scalable carbon-removal technologies.
Proximity to Red Deer Polytechnic’s Energy Innovation Centre and participation in the Energy Innovation Fair further strengthen the ecosystem by connecting innovators, industry leaders, researchers, and investors.
